Understanding Face Plastic Surgery
Face plastic surgery includes surgical procedures that modify or reconstruct facial structures to improve appearance or restore function. These procedures can address various concerns such as aging signs, facial asymmetry, nasal shape irregularities, eyelid changes, and skin laxity.
The goal of facial plastic surgery is not simply to change appearance but to achieve balanced facial proportions while preserving natural facial expressions. Treatment plans are typically customized based on facial anatomy, skin quality, and individual expectations.
Common Face Plastic Surgery Procedures
Several procedures fall under facial plastic surgery. The most suitable option depends on the individual’s concerns and facial structure.
Rhinoplasty (Nose Surgery)
Rhinoplasty is a procedure performed to reshape the nose and improve facial balance. It may be considered for aesthetic concerns or functional issues such as breathing difficulties. The surgery focuses on refining nasal structure while maintaining natural facial harmony.
Facelift (Rhytidectomy)
A facelift is designed to address visible signs of aging in the face and neck. The procedure helps tighten facial tissues and improve sagging skin, which may occur due to aging and reduced skin elasticity.
Eyelid Surgery (Blepharoplasty)
Eyelid surgery addresses changes in the upper or lower eyelids. The procedure may remove excess skin or fat around the eyes to improve eyelid appearance and restore a refreshed look.
Brow Lift
A brow lift helps reposition the forehead and eyebrows to reduce sagging and deep forehead lines. It can improve the overall appearance of the upper face.
Facial Fat Grafting
Fat grafting involves transferring fat from one area of the body to the face to restore lost volume. It may help improve facial contours and enhance natural fullness.

Recovery After Facial Plastic Surgery
Recovery timelines differ depending on the procedure and individual healing response. Most individuals experience temporary swelling and mild discomfort after surgery.
Recovery stages may include:
Early Recovery
Initial swelling and bruising may occur during the first few days after surgery.
Gradual Healing
Swelling gradually decreases over time as tissues begin to heal.
Final Results
Facial contours become more refined as healing progresses and swelling resolves.
Following postoperative instructions helps support smoother recovery.
Possible Risks and Considerations
Like all surgical procedures, facial plastic surgery involves potential risks. These may include:
Swelling and bruising
Temporary numbness
Infection risk
Scarring
Healing variations
Proper surgical planning and postoperative care help minimize these risks.
